Fact Check: Old picture of snowclad street from Kabul falsely shared as recent one from Karachi

0 220

A picture of a snow covered road is being shared on social media with a claim that the picture is of a street in Karachi, Pakistan.
“MA Jinnah Road Karachi Right Now, ” the post read.

FACT CHECK 

NewsMobile fact-checked the post and found the claim to be false.
We ran the picture through Reverse Image Search and found that the same picture was shared by many users in February 2019. According to the captions, the picture was from Kabul in Afghanistan. See the posts here.

The same picture was shared by a freelance photographer from Afghanistan, Aman Sedaqat, on his Twitter handle on February 5, 2019, with the caption, “Winter season,kabul. #Winter #snowday #AmanSedaqat. “

Since he had also hash-tagged his own name in the caption, we thought that the picture might have been clicked by him, so, we scanned through his Facebook profile to find more information.
We found that he had shared the same picture on Facebook on Feb 5, 2019, with the caption, “Darullaman Road at winter season,kabul. #kabul #Winter #AmanSedaqat_Photography.”
The picture also had a watermark that read, ‘Aman Sedaqat Photography’.

He had also shared a similar picture of a Kabul street covered in snow on his photography page in 2017.

Taking a cue from the above, we then ran a keyword search using ‘Darulaman Road’ and found a picture of the same street on Google Earth.

From the above collage, it is evident that both the pictures are of the same location.
Hence, we can say that the picture in circulation is from Kabul, Afghanistan and NOT from Karachi, Pakistan.
